Ingredients
- 1/2 cup butter
- 8 cups mini marshmallows
- 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/4 tsp salt
- 10ish cups of Rice Krispies cereal
- 1 12 oz bags white chocolate chips
- 1 11 oz bags patriotic M&Ms *If these bags are not in stores near you, craft stores sell M&Ms by color and you can use a mixture of those in patriotic colors.
-
Spray a 13 x 9 pan with cooking spray and set aside.
-
In a large pot over low heat, melt the butter. Stir in the marshmallows and continue to stir until melted and blended. Add in the vanilla and salt and continue to stir until combined.
-
Remove from the heat, and stir in the 10 cups of krispies. Stir until the marshmallow mixture until well coated.
-
Pour the mixture into the prepared pan. Spray a spatula lightly with cooking spray and press the kripies into the pan. Do not make them too compact or else the treats will be very dense. The tops of the rice krispies should be level.
-
Let the kripsies set for at least an hour or until cool. Cut then into rectangles- so they resemble the shape of a flag.
-
In a medium bowl, melt half of the chocolate chips according to the package. If you melt them all at once, they will harden back up. Using a knife, spread each krispie treat with a thick layer of white chocolate. Press the M&Ms into the chocolate in the design of a flag- Four blue in the corner, then stripes of red and white.
